Steve Bug & Mr. V - The Long Run


Fresh on the trail of this year’s exceptional long player ‘Noir’, Steve Bug returns with perhaps his most deep house-oriented track in a while – ‘The Long Run’.

Teaming up with US house legend Mr. V, who inititally donated vocals only, the collaboration brought up Mr V‘s own interpretation of Bug‘s track. This release is as delicious a serving of classic New York deep house as you will hear all year – or any year.

Dessous’ main man is at the controls, riding out a sumptuous, Rhodes-driven groove that references golden era Kerri Chandler and friends, but remains completely rooted in 2012. Mr V’s spoken word vocal lays out the manifesto for these two house pioneers – both are committed to quality music, made with passion and respect.

Next stop on ‘The Long Run’ is Mr. V’s stunning take on the same track. Ratcheting up the percussive elements, the New York native injects hints of the Latin rhythms that define many of his productions, making this into a stone-cold club banger whatever the party.

Both tracks come with corresponding instrumental versions for the DJs, rounding out this irresistible release that continues Dessous’ outstanding run of releases this year.
